In a recent review, we claimed the identification and also the characterization of a completely new atypical opioid receptor with distinctive destructive regulatory Houses toward opioid peptides.1 Our success showed that ACKR3/CXCR7, hitherto called an atypical scavenger receptor for chemokines CXCL12 and CXCL11, is usually a wide-spectrum scavenger for opioid peptides with the enkephalin, dynorphin, and nociceptin family members, regulating their availability for classical opioid receptors.

Most drugs that you swallow enter your blood by means of your intestines. In some cases a drug or dietary supplement can block or lure Yet another drug inside the intestine ahead of it might be absorbed. As an example, nutritional supplements like calcium and iron can reduce absorption of thyroid meds.
